MCP Single Value Requirement

Erroneous Code Example

This error occurs when an MCP (Model Context Protocol) query returns multiple values when only a single value is expected. In this example, the MCP query returns multiple users, but MCP expects a single value. This is so the agent using the MCP tool can traverse from the return value of the query.
#[mcp]
Query getUsers(userId: ID, postId: ID) =>
    user <- N<User>(userId)
    post <- N<Post>(postId)
    RETURN user, post

Solution

Ensure MCP queries return exactly one value.
#[mcp]
Query getUsers(userId: ID, postId: ID) =>
    user <- N<User>(userId)
    post <- N<Post>(postId)
    RETURN user
